There are lots of scope for aeronautical engineers in India...
They can work at the national, international levels in public, private or government agencies. They can work with private or government Airlines such as Air India. They can also work for the Hindustan Aeronautics Ltd., the Defense Research and Development Laboratories, Civil Aviation Department and the Indian Space Research Organization. they can be recruited as assistant aircraft engineers or assistant technical officers after completing proper training.... thank you. |
